Nayanthara made her acting debut in the critically acclaimed Malayalam film Manassinakkare (2003). She soon entered the Tamil film industry with Ayya (2005) and achieved immediate commercial stardom alongside Rajinikanth in the blockbuster horror-comedy Chandramukhi (2005).
